Abstract
The World Health Organization recently designated 2020 as the “Year of the Nurse and Year of the Midwife”, honoring the 200th birth anniversary of Florence Nightingale. Sigma’s President and CEO will discuss the ways Sigma and other global organizations will recognize and celebrate this designation.
Description
30th International Nursing Research Congress: Theory-to-Practice: Catalyzing Collaborations to Connect Globally. Held 25-29 July 2019 in Calgary, Alberta, Canada.
